Telescopic Names
I love the literal way many modern telescopes are named. There’s the ‘Very Large Telescope’, the ‘Multiple-Mirror Telescope’ and the proposed ‘Overwhelmingly Large’ (my personal favourite) and ‘Thirty Meter’ telescopes.
Now I see a proposal for the possibility of ‘Unbelievably Large’ telescopes on the moon.
I hope the name sticks.
